在系统开发规划中,常用的软件包括 Microsoft Project、JIRA、Trello、Asana、和GitHub。这些工具在任务跟踪、时间线管理、文档共享以及进度报告等方面都有出色的表现。其中,Microsoft Project是功能最为全面的项目管理工具,它能够帮助项目经理在规划、执行、控制项目过程中提供广泛的支持。
一、MICROSOFT PROJECT
Microsoft Project是一款由微软公司开发的项目管理软件。它以其强大的功能和丰富的工具,使得项目经理能够更有效地规划、跟踪和控制项目。它的主要特点包括:
-
任务计划和管理。Microsoft Project允许用户创建和管理任务,设置任务的开始和结束日期,分配任务给项目团队成员,以及跟踪任务的完成进度。
-
资源管理。这个软件也可以帮助用户管理项目的人力和物力资源。用户可以定义资源,如人员、设备和材料,以及设置资源的可用性和成本。
-
时间线和甘特图。Microsoft Project的一个重要特点是它的时间线和甘特图功能。用户可以通过这两个功能,清楚地看到项目的整体进度,以及各个任务之间的关系。
二、JIRA
JIRA是一款由Atlassian公司开发的项目和问题跟踪软件。它最初是作为一个问题跟踪工具,用于跟踪软件开发中的问题和错误。但现在,它已经发展成为一个强大的项目管理工具。JIRA的主要特点包括:
-
问题跟踪。JIRA最初是作为一个问题跟踪工具而开发的,因此,它在问题跟踪方面具有强大的功能。用户可以创建问题,分配问题给团队成员,跟踪问题的状态,以及查看问题的解决进度。
-
敏捷项目管理。JIRA支持敏捷项目管理方法,如Scrum和Kanban。用户可以创建敏捷看板,用于跟踪项目的进度,以及管理项目的任务。
三、TRELLO
Trello是一款简单易用的项目管理工具。它以卡片和看板的形式,为用户提供了一个直观的方式来管理项目和任务。Trello的主要特点包括:
-
卡片和看板。在Trello中,用户可以创建卡片,表示项目的任务。卡片可以包含任务的描述、截止日期、负责人等信息。用户还可以创建看板,用于组织和管理卡片。
-
协作。Trello支持多人协作。用户可以邀请其他人加入看板,共同管理和完成任务。
四、ASANA
Asana是一款强大的项目管理和任务管理工具。它以其灵活的项目管理方法,以及丰富的任务管理功能,受到了用户的欢迎。Asana的主要特点包括:
-
项目和任务管理。在Asana中,用户可以创建项目,以及项目中的任务。用户可以为任务设置截止日期、负责人,以及其他相关信息。
-
通信和协作。Asana支持团队通信和协作。用户可以在任务中添加评论,分享文件,以及发送通知。
五、GITHUB
GitHub是一个面向开源及私有软件项目的托管平台。它除了提供git代码仓库托管外,还提供了一些简单的项目管理工具。GitHub的主要特点包括:
-
代码托管。GitHub提供了git代码仓库托管服务。用户可以在GitHub上创建代码仓库,管理代码,以及跟踪代码的修改历史。
-
项目管理。GitHub也提供了一些简单的项目管理工具,如issue跟踪,任务看板,以及里程碑管理。
综上所述,这些软件都各有优势,选择哪个软件取决于你的项目需求和团队习惯。
相关问答FAQs:
Q: 有哪些常用的软件可以用于系统开发规划?
A: 常用的软件包括但不限于Microsoft Project、JIRA、Trello等,这些软件都可以用于系统开发规划,具体选择哪个软件取决于项目的需求和团队的偏好。
Q: Microsoft Project适合用于系统开发规划吗?
A: 是的,Microsoft Project是一款功能强大的项目管理软件,可以用于系统开发规划。它提供了丰富的计划、资源管理和进度跟踪功能,可以帮助团队制定详细的开发计划,并监控项目的进展。
Q: JIRA和Trello有什么区别?哪个更适合用于系统开发规划?
A: JIRA和Trello都是常用的项目管理工具,但它们有一些区别。JIRA更加适合大型项目和复杂的开发流程,它提供了更多的定制化选项和高级功能,适合专业的开发团队使用。而Trello更加简单易用,适合小型项目和敏捷开发团队使用。选择哪个工具取决于项目规模和团队的需求。